Decoding Skin Perfectors: Foundation vs. BB Cream vs. CC Cream
Navigating the realm of complexion products can be a daunting task, with numerous options promising flawless coverage and a radiant glow. Among the most popular choices are base, BB cream, and CC cream - each offering distinct benefits and catering to various skin concerns. First off, let's delve into the core distinctions between these complexion must-haves. Foundation provides a more intense coverage, effectively masking blemishes and discoloration for a smooth, even complexion. On the other hand, BB cream, which stands for "beauty balm," offers lighter coverage while simultaneously soothing the skin. It often incorporates SPF protection and antioxidants, making it a great choice for daily wear.
- In contrast, CC cream, short for "color correcting," focuses on evening out skin tone by correcting redness, discoloration, and hyperpigmentation. It provides a sheer to medium coverage, leaving the skin with a naturally radiant look.
Ultimately, choosing the right skin perfector depends on your individual needs and desired level of coverage. Whether you seek a flawless matte finish or a natural, healthy glow, there's a perfect solution out there to enhance your complexion.
